Reed lives on the borders between civilization and the wild, bringing the two together in ways that the typical person would never be able to accomplish. The people who he exists alongside of are few in numbers, but hold strong against the brutal nature of the world. They have begun to rebuild their lives among the relics of a society that has collapsed many lifetimes ago. After figuring out how to purify the soil and water, Reed has started a farm on the outskirts of the ruins. He allows people to take what they need, so as long as they don't sell it for profit or use it as leverage over others. All he asks is that on the rare occasion he needs something from the settlement that it is provided to him without hassle.

Reed is a scary person at a glance. He is extremely large and quiet, and he has the mechanical features that are typically only seen in warbots. Even though he is a pacifist, the fact that he carries a sword, and can confidently survive alone on the cusp of the wilderness, and that very few dare to cross him can only mean that he carries great power, if not authority over the lands. On a more personal level, he is a gentle and patient person who almost has a paternal side of him not seen by many.

Summary

Reed was born in a refugee camp during the Second Fall of civilization with only a single mother and older sister. He traveled with the two of them to wherever they needed to be to escape war and disaster. While he was a teenager, they had a comfortable life at a settlement that was located on clean soil, where he learned botany and how to farm for resources. He learned a great number of things from old databases of information about chemistry and ecology, and found himself actually enjoying what he was doing, even if it was for survival.

This peace was short lived, and their settlement eventually became poisoned by nearby chemical warfare, and while they desperately tried to save it, they were unable to. His mother became ill, and him and his sister struggled to take care of her while on the move. Eventually she passed away, and he moved along with his sister, where they found another settlement to join.

Reed joined the settlement soldiers to protect what little good land was left, and his sister ended up finding a life partner. By this time they were in their mid twenties, and his sister decided to leave the settlement with a small group of people to start anew elsewhere. Reed escorted them as far as he could to keep them safe, but ultimately chose to stay behind so he could help more people.

It was during one of these battles that he lost his arm, and it was replaced with a mechanical one. As he kept up the fight over the next couple of years, more and more parts of him were replaced with robotics. As the settlement continued to grow, the politics surrounding the internal workings of the growing society began to become less and less ethical, and different groups of people began to turn in on one another. Greed was beginning to overtake who were originally utilitarian leaders, and became of the selfishness of a few in power, the settlement began to crumble.

By this time, more than half of his body had been replaced by mechanics. Unable to take being used for causes he didn't support anymore, he left to try and find his sister. It took many years, but eventually he gave up on finding her. Instead of trying to find another settlement or camp, he realized he was strong enough to survive on his own, so he broke away from all civilizations.

He spent a number of years in isolation, only emerging from the wilderness to repair his body on occasion. Eventually his body failed him, and he was revived by a traveling merchant who took him in. She was with her partner, and two of his very young kids. They insisted on taking him with them until he could get repaired, and he agreed, and helped protect them on their journey and even watched the kids. The three of them had a good chemistry that eventually even turned romantic, and even after his body was fixed, he stayed with them for their journeys.

After a while though, it became too hard on his partners to travel, and one of them began to grow ill. So using the knowledge he collected over the years, they found a settlement and he started a farm on the small outskirts. His partners grew too old and ill, and eventually died, and the children eventually moved away. He didn't leave his farmland, and continued to expand it, even as the numbers in the settlement started to dwindle as news of the wars ending began to spread. People were leaving to go back to the bigger, more prosperous places, and to escape the growing wilderness around them.

The lands that Reed has created have grown significantly over time, and people have started returning to the settlement. The times of peace seem like they will stay for some time now, and Reed still has no interest in leaving. He has lived for several lifetimes now, but he knows he likely will not live for another lifetime longer. He just wants to give to those who are in need, and live the rest of his days in the peace and stability he has spent most of his life searching for.
